The Los Angeles Lakers have decided to fire head coach Darvin Ham, according to reports from ESPN’s Adrian Wojnarowski and The Athletic’s Shams Charania. Ham had a record of 90-74 during his two seasons with the team, including a Western Conference Finals appearance last season. However, the Lakers were eliminated by the Denver Nuggets in five games during the first round of this year’s playoffs, leading to the decision to part ways with Ham.

Despite leading the Lakers to a Conference Finals berth and two Play-In victories, Ham’s tenure in Los Angeles was marked by inconsistencies and disappointments, culminating in their early exit from this year’s playoffs. The team’s loss to Denver in the opening round ultimately sealed Ham’s fate as the head coach of the Lakers.
